POSTAL & PARTNERS CO-OPERATIVE CREDIT UNION LIMITED (PPCCUL)

Applications are invited from suitably qualified persons to fill the position of
General Manager. The Incumbent will be responsible for the implementation
of the strategic objectives of the Credit Union under the direction of the
Board of Directors and plays a critical role in the development of the broad
strategies. The Incumbent will be held accountable for the development, evaluation and implementation of policies and sound operating procedures
in keeping with the Department & Co-operative & Friendly Societies Act, Jamaica Co-operative Credit League, and Bank of Jamaica Regulations. The incumbent will also be responsible for providing strategic leadership, monitoring and controlling the affairs of PPCCUL in order to achieve the
long-term goals and objectives of the organization. The Incumbent will also
be accountable for ensuring growth of the credit union as defined by the
Board of Directors.

Primary Functions:

• Responsible for the strategic planning and tactical execution of the accounting, management, administrative and all other operations of the Credit Union in accordance with the Society’s Rules, the Co-operative Society’s Act and the instructions of the Board of Directors.

• Develop new policies and review existing policies in keeping with Board
directives and regulatory requirements.

• Attend Board meetings and conjointly with the Board, develop strategic
plans for the Credit Union inclusive of long-term, medium term and short-term goals and objectives for key results areas.

• Institute proper risk management technics to protect the assets of the Credit Union.

• Managing the hiring and promotion of staff and maintain competent staff.

• Develop and implement strategies to build profitability and continued
viability of the Credit Union.

• Providing incisive analyses of key business drivers, cost and revenue streams.

• Being in touch with market and regulatory developments to effect practical
initiatives.
Qualifications:
Qualifications and Competencies

• Master’s degree in management studies or equivalent,

• Bachelor’s degree in management studies, Finance, Accounting or equivalent.

• Training in Microsoft Computer applications, Financial Management, Project Appraisal, Loans and Securities,

• 5 years’ working experience in an equivalent senior management position,

• Sound knowledge of management principles and practices,

• Knowledge of Credit Union products and services,

• Knowledge of strategic planning and execution,

• Knowledge of Human Resource Management practices and policies,

• Ability to work extended hours and on weekends,

• Ability to undertake islandwide travel and occasional overseas travel.

• Excellent oral and written communication skills,

• An open and consultative approach that develops team capability and
strengthens the management pipeline,

• Sound decision making skills with a track record of building mutually
supporting relationships and getting things done, Ability to analyze and
interpret financial data.
